Advantages of Aluminium Windows and Doors
Aluminium windows and doors included a myriad of benefits. Here are a few of the most significant benefits:
Durability: Aluminium is understood for its strength and strength. Unlike wood, it does not warp or rot and can stand up to extreme weather. Aluminium windows and doors are offered in numerous styles and finishes, enabling house owners to reveal their individual design. Some popular alternatives consist of:
Sliding Doors: Perfect for mixing indoor and outside home, they provide extensive views and smooth shifts.Bi-Fold Doors: Ideal for producing large openings, they can fold and stack to the side.Sash Windows: Hinged on one side, providing outstanding ventilation and views.Awning Windows: Hinged from the leading to enable for ventilation while keeping rain out.Set Windows: Ideal for big openings where ventilation is not required.
Aluminium can likewise be powder-coated, enabling for unlimited personalization in terms of colour and finish. Property owners can match doors and windows to their existing design for a cohesive appearance.

Maintenance Tips
While aluminium windows and doors are low-maintenance, they do need some upkeep to lengthen their life and appearance. Here are some maintenance tips:
Regular Cleaning: Wipe down frames with a soft fabric and moderate detergent to keep them tidy. Are aluminium windows and doors energy-efficient?
Yes, modern aluminium doors and windows are designed with thermal breaks and multi-chambered frames that substantially enhance their energy effectiveness.
2. The length of time can I expect my aluminium windows and doors to last?
With appropriate maintenance, aluminium windows and doors can last for numerous years, making them a durable option for domestic and industrial properties.
3. Do aluminium windows and doors require painting?
No, they do not require painting due to their powder-coated finishes, which are highly durable and resistant to fading.
4. Can I personalize the colour of my aluminium windows and doors?
Yes, aluminium windows and doors can be powder-coated in a range of colours, enabling extensive customization to match your home's style.
5. Are aluminium doors and windows ecologically friendly?
Yes, aluminium is a recyclable product. When changed, old frames can be recycled, minimizing waste in landfills.
